    Professional Background

    Jessica Doherty is an accomplished leader in the field of Human Resources, recognized for her strategic vision and dedication to creating a positive workplace culture. Currently serving as the Vice President of Human Resources at Veeder-Root, an operating company under the Vontier Corporation, Jessica manages the HR functions for approximately 500 employees located across three distinct sites. With her extensive expertise, she plays an integral role in shaping organizational strategies that promote employee engagement, talent development, and leadership pathways. Her dynamic approach to employee relations is rooted in an understanding of employee needs and a commitment to fostering an environment of inclusivity and empowerment.

    Before her tenure at Veeder-Root, Jessica held multiple key positions within the HR domain at both Setra Systems and its parent company, Dover-Fortive. These roles provided her with a unique perspective and a wealth of experience in various HR functions such as recruitment, performance management, and compliance with employment law.     Education and Achievements

    Jessica completed her Bachelor of Arts in Psychology with a Business Minor at Merrimack College, where she laid a strong foundation in understanding human behavior in organizational settings. This educational journey contributed to her keen insight into the dynamics of talent management and employee engagement. Later, she pursued her Masters of Business Administration at the University of Massachusetts, Amherst, further enhancing her expertise in business strategy and operational management.
